Identifying Common Causes of Blocked Drains
Blocked drains Bracknell and Woking can be triggered by a variety of culprits like grease buildup in kitchen sinks, hair and soap scum in shower drains, or outdoor debris clogging up your drainage system. Understanding these common causes is the first step towards preventing future blockages and maintaining a well-functioning plumbing system.
Recognizing Signs of Blocked Drains
Slow drainage, gurgling sounds, unpleasant odors, water backups, and pooling water are all red flags indicating blocked drainswoking that require attention. Ignoring these warning signs can lead to more severe plumbing issues down the line, making it crucial to address blockages promptly.
DIY Solutions for Blocked Drains
From using a plunger and drain snake to concocting homemade remedies like baking soda and vinegar solutions, there are several DIY tactics you can employ to tackle minor drain blockages. These remedies often work wonders in clearing out common culprits like hair, soap scum, or small debris causing the obstruction.
Professional Drain Unblocking Services
For persistent or complex blockages in your Bracknell or Woking home, it’s wise to enlist the help of professional plumbers equipped with specialized tools and expertise. High-pressure water jetting, drain cameras, and advanced drain unblocking techniques can efficiently remove tough blockages and ensure your drainage system is back to optimal performance.
Preventative Maintenance Tips
To keep your drains flowing freely and prevent future blockages, implementing simple preventative maintenance practices is key. Regularly cleaning drain covers, avoiding pouring grease down sinks, and scheduling professional drain inspections can go a long way in maintaining a healthy plumbing system and minimizing the risk of blockages.
